アンインストール追跡
アンインストール追跡では、Firebase Cloud Messaging からのサイレントプッシュを利用して、アンインストールされたデバイスを検出します。Braze はアンインストール追跡通知をインテリジェントに削除し、通常のサイレントプッシュインテントを使用してアプリ内のカスタムプッシュコールバックを起動しません。この記事では、Android または FireOS アプリケーションのアンインストール追跡を構成する方法について説明します。
プッシュ通知が自分自身をアンインストール追跡しているかどうかを検出したい場合は、isUninstallTrackingPush()
を使用します。
important:
アンインストール追跡サイレントプッシュは Braze プッシュコールバックに転送されないため、このメソッドは、カスタムの Firebase Messaging Service を使用する場合など、プッシュ通知が Braze に渡される前にのみ使用できます。
カスタムのApplication
サブクラスがある場合、サーバーに ping を送る自動ロジックがApplication.onCreate()
ライフサイクルメソッドにないことを確認してください。 これは、アプリがまだ実行されていない場合に、サイレントプッシュによってアプリが起動され、Application
コンポーネントがインスタンス化されるためです。
詳細については、ユーザーガイドのアンインストール追跡を参照してください。
New Stuff!